Does who owns your health insurer matter?
The Exeter is a mutual insurer, which means it is owned by its members rather than external shareholders. That structure can appeal to people who value a more personal, member-focused approach.
The Exeter is also often considered where age, medical history or underwriting flexibility requires careful review.
